‘The Rookie’: Another Spin-Off is in the Works!!

ABC is doubling down on its Rookie franchise. Following the success of the hit procedural the network is in early development on a second offshoot, after the cancellation of The Rookie: Feds, as per a report by Deadline this morning. Unlike its predecessor, which ventured into FBI territory, the new series will remain squarely in the world of law enforcement, similar to that of its original series. This new version of the show comes, once again, from The Rookie creator Alexi Hawley and will focus on a male cop in Washington state, embarking on a new chapter in life, which is a nice continuation of the “second act” theme that we’ve gotten used to via Nathan Fillion‘s John Nolan, who is the LAPD’s oldest rookie. The series is a streaming monster, and it’s Hulu‘s second highest watched drama with over 500 million hours viewed since its 2018 debut—nearly half of which were amassed in the last year alone.

Fans are still discovering that show and will continue for years to come. That’s the staying power of a good drama,” Disney Television Group President Craig Erwich said earlier this year. Now, ABC are hoping to make the most of the momentum by bringing more Rookie to the screens.

What Can We Expect from ‘The Rookie’ Season 7?

The mainline series returns on Tuesday, January 7, and it will resume straight after a major cliffhanger when a host of bad guys that John Nolan and the precinct had been in pursuit of managed to get away unscathed, which suggested a bigger task at hand for the team when we return to the series. Hawley confirmed that the villains would return in Season 7, some earlier than others. “They [Season 7 villains] will definitely resurface at different times. As you know, Jenna’s about to have a baby in real life, so we probably won’t see [Bailey] for the first few episodes because of that. As a result, we aren’t sure when we’ll see Jason. But yes, I think we’re looking at how we can spread stuff out so we’re not just all diving into all of it at the beginning,” he told TV Line.
